The Vaccinated Travel Lane (VTL) is Now Operational Between Malaysia and Singapore

From November 29, 2021, Malaysia Airlines will be able to transport fully vaccinated passengers who have tested negative for COVID-19 between Kuala Lumpur and Singapore without having to go through quarantine.
